What Are Facial Implants For?
Facial implant procedures are a type of cosmetic surgery that improves the patient’s appearance by adding volume to certain areas. Chin implants can correct the appearance of a weak chin by adding depth and volume to the chin. Patients with a thin face and little contour may request cheek implants to give their face some dimension. Facial implant procedures are also ideal for reversing the appearance of sunken cheeks in older patients. The procedure is suitable for both men and women of all ages.

What Are Face Implants?
You’re probably pretty familiar with breast implants and butt implants by now. Face implants are pretty similar. They are made from medical-grade silicone and shaped specifically to match each patient’s features. During a surgical procedure, the implants are placed under the skin. Once you heal, your face will have natural-looking contour and improved definition.
Face implants have actually been around since the 1950s; however, they have come a long way since then. Implants are now far more customizable and the procedure has evolved to be as least invasive as possible. Face implants have recently taken off. In 2000, there were only 10,427 cheek implant procedures. In 2020, there were 108,189 cheek implant procedures.

Types of Implants for the Face
There are 3 main types of face implants: cheek implants, jaw implants, and chin implants. Jaw implants are used to accentuate the jawline so the patient has a clear division between their neck and their face. Chin implants are used to make the chin more pronounced. This is ideal for patients with a weak chin or no chin. Cheek implants are used to add volume to an area of the cheeks.
Unlike chin and jawline implants, there are a few different types of cheek implants that you could get:
- Malar cheek implants are placed directly above the cheekbones to accentuate them. This option is popular among young people who want better contour.
- Submalar cheek implants are used to fill the space below the collarbones. This type of implant is ideal for older patients who have developed gaunt faces, having lost cheek volume due to aging.
- Combined cheek implants cover both the hollows of the cheeks and the cheekbone. This procedure can transform the face for anyone who has unremarkable features.
What are the Benefits of Face Implants?
1. Long-Lasting Results
The biggest reason why patients request face implants is because they are permanent. If you want to achieve better facial contours, your other option is non-surgical, non-invasive dermal fillers. Some facial fillers only last 6 to 12 months, others can stay in place for multiple years. However, patients with fillers require multiple touch-up procedures to maintain their results. In this day and age, everyone has a full dance card. People want to maintain a look with minimal effort. This is where facial implants come in.
Cheek, chin, and jawline implants can last forever. Unlike breast implants, they are not filled with any kind of filling or fluid. This means that the implant can’t rupture, so it will never leak, make you sick, or deflate. Face implants are made from solid silicone, which can stay in place for decades. Patients can enjoy their look for a long time without having to worry about their own safety, getting touch ups, or the results wearing off.

3. It is a Relatively Fast and Simple Procedure
Another reason face implants are so popular is because the procedure is pretty simple. In some cases, it can be performed under local anesthesia. Implants can often be inserted with an incision in the mouth or a hidden incision on the underside of the jaw. This means that patients do not have visible scars.
Because the procedure is not overly invasive, patients can go back to work within a few days. The recovery is far easier than with other procedures. In some cases, patients can get their facial implant procedures before a long weekend and be back at work by Tuesday. 4. The Results Are Precise and Customizable
One downside to dermal fillers is that they are not very precise. Even when injected perfectly, there are a lot of factors that can ruin your results. For example, patients can wind up with “pillow face” from fillers. It is also possible to ruin the volume or render your fillers uneven if you sleep on your face too soon after the procedure.
Face implants, on the other hand, are completely customized to the patient’s bone structure and goals. Their shape can’t be flattened or warped. Face implants won’t make your face puffy or become asymmetrical. When the plastic surgeon places the implants, they stay there.
What Happens During Facial Implant Procedures?
Before the Procedure
Before the procedure begins, you will need to prepare for a few weeks. Prep instructions vary by patients, but you may be instructed to:
- Get lab tests to ensure that you are overall in good health.
- Have your face photographed by the surgeon, so they can plan the procedure.
- Stop smoking and drinking alcohol.
- Stop taking any supplements, prescriptions, and OTC medications that thin the blood.
- If you are receiving general anesthesia, you will need to arrange for someone to drive you home after the procedure.
The Facial Plastic Surgery Procedure
The actual procedure can vary greatly depending on what type of implant you are getting. Sometimes the procedure can be performed under local anesthesia. However, if you are getting multiple implants or multiple procedures done, you will need general anesthesia. Once the anesthesia has taken effect, the plastic surgeon will make a small incision, insert the implants, suture the incision, and then you will be bandaged and taken to the recovery room.
For cheek implants, the silicone implant can normally be placed with an incision in the mouth. In some cases, like for malar implants, the surgeon will make an incision in the lower eyelid or in the hairline.
Chin implants can also be inserted through the mouth in most cases. The surgeon will make an incision where your lower lip meets your gums. However, an incision under the chin may be a necessary alternative.
Jaw implants can be placed with an incision in the mouth, in the hairline, or on the underside of the jaw. Because plastic surgeons want the results to look natural, they always use the method that results in the least scarring.
How Long is the Recovery?
The length and severity of the recovery depends on which type of implant you got. For most patients, they experience bruising, swelling, redness, and drainage for the first 24 hours. For the next few days, patients must keep their incisions clean and ice the treatment area. If your cheek implant was inserted via an incision in the lower eyelid, you should expect to have watery eyes for a few days.
Most patients are able to return to work within 2 or 3 days, depending on their occupation. Most of the bruising and swelling should heal within a week. It may take an additional week for the changes in sensation to resolve. Nearly all the visible swelling should be gone by the end of the 2nd week.
It takes between 3 and 6 months for your face to adjust to the implants. Once the skin settles into place, your results will be final. Because facial implants don’t rupture, migrate, or wear off, your results can potentially last forever. However, some patients may choose to have their implants removed later in life when they no longer compliment their changing face.
Are Facial Implants Right For You? – 5 Factors to Being a Good Candidate
Although implants are popular right now, that doesn’t mean that just anyone can stroll into a plastic surgery practice and get them. There are 5 things that make someone a good candidate for facial implants:
- They are overall healthy. This means no history of allergic reactions to anesthesia or any diagnosed bleeding disorder. Patients with other health conditions may be eligible for implants if their conditions are well-managed and won’t cause surgical complications.
- They have a natural bone structure that could benefit from greater facial contouring. Patients with a weak jawline, recessed chin, double chin, asymmetrical features, or flat cheekbones may benefit from face implants.
- Patients must have realistic expectations for the procedure. You must understand that the procedure will improve your appearance by giving you greater facial contours. However, don’t expect the procedure to completely turn your life around all on its own. That part is still up to you.
- Patients must be either non-smokers or have the ability to quit smoking well before the procedure. Smoking damages your lungs, which puts you at greater risk of breathing problems during the procedure. Smokers are more likely to require a ventilator or to develop pneumonia after their procedure than non-smokers. Nicotine also reduces blood flow, which can slow down wound healing and cause incisions to become infected.
- They are able to take time off to recover properly. Recovery after a procedure is no joke. When the cosmetic surgeon tells you to take it easy, they mean it. You will need to take between 1 and 7 days off of work after your procedure. If you rush back into strenuous activity, you could put yourself at risk and harm your results.
